Output e60023eb7069336c949783436142181c869ac4e2829eab523490ce295845c524:0

value
755287
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51c7a934b518398000f1d07228c643ddac3315ad OP_EQUALVERIFY OP_CHECKSIG
address
18TQvE3v1VHg2ofpARZ65WaufrbMkQfihN
transaction
e60023eb7069336c949783436142181c869ac4e2829eab523490ce295845c524
spent
true